diff --git a/SerpentRace_Frontend/src/components/Landingpage/DeckManager.jsx b/SerpentRace_Frontend/src/components/DeckCreator/DeckManager.jsx
similarity index 97%
rename from SerpentRace_Frontend/src/components/Landingpage/DeckManager.jsx
rename to SerpentRace_Frontend/src/components/DeckCreator/DeckManager.jsx
index 0961de73..d9a3b22d 100644
--- a/SerpentRace_Frontend/src/components/Landingpage/DeckManager.jsx
+++ b/SerpentRace_Frontend/src/components/DeckCreator/DeckManager.jsx
@@ -75,7 +75,7 @@ const sortOptions = [
const DeckManager = () => {
const navigate = useNavigate()
-
+
const [selectedType, setSelectedType] = useState("All")
const [selectedOrigin, setSelectedOrigin] = useState("Mind")
const [sortBy, setSortBy] = useState("date-desc")
@@ -107,9 +107,9 @@ const DeckManager = () => {
return (
-
+
{/* Filters */}
-
+
{
{/* Decks Grid */}
{/* Create New Deck (Mockup) */}
-
navigate('/deck-creator')}
+
navigate("/deck-creator")}
className="flex flex-col items-center justify-center h-48 bg-[color:var(--color-card)] border-2 border-dashed border-[color:var(--color-success)] rounded-2xl cursor-pointer hover:bg-[color:var(--color-success)]/20 transition-all duration-200 shadow-lg"
>
@@ -294,14 +294,9 @@ const DeckManager = () => {
})}
-
+
{/* Deck Info Popup */}
- {selectedDeck && (
-
setSelectedDeck(null)}
- />
- )}
+ {selectedDeck && setSelectedDeck(null)} />}
)
}
diff --git a/SerpentRace_Frontend/src/pages/Decks/DeckManagerPage.jsx b/SerpentRace_Frontend/src/pages/Decks/DeckManagerPage.jsx
index ab14944e..6b25621c 100644
--- a/SerpentRace_Frontend/src/pages/Decks/DeckManagerPage.jsx
+++ b/SerpentRace_Frontend/src/pages/Decks/DeckManagerPage.jsx
@@ -1,7 +1,7 @@
// src/pages/Decks/DeckManagerPage.jsx
// Deck Management Page (with Navbar, no Footer)
-import DeckManager from "../../components/Landingpage/DeckManager.jsx"
+import DeckManager from "../../components/DeckCreator/DeckManager.jsx"
import Navbar from "../../components/Navbar/Navbar.jsx"
export default function DeckManagerPage() {